Quick update:

I decided to skip the dealership and did my own oil change using a lift at my buddy's place. It couldn't have been easier and I can't believe I didn't start changing my own oil sooner. I scored a nice Amazon Prime deal on the Mobil 1 OW-40 5 quart jug and grabbed another pair of single quart bottles as well as the oil filter and oil filter wrench for around $75.

The only issues with the car currently are the dashboard which has developed a bubble and what appears to be an oncoming crack along the middle (previously a Florida car) and the rear passenger side speaker will occasionally have a static hissing that I can't turn off. It randomly goes away all by itself but there isn't any obvious cause. Anybody else experiencing that?

Otherwise I've been enjoying the car immensely and it is the most fun I've had in a car at this price. I still can't believe more people didn't buy these when they were still in production. I feel very lucky to have found mine!

Mine is an '09 128i; Black Sapphire Metallic, Coral Red/Glacier Silver, N51, 6MT, Navigation, Premium Package, M-Sport, Heated seats, Xenon Headlights, iPod, Smartphone.

I did Euro Delivery. It was fun having the cruise control set to 135MPH, legally, and had to stay in the middle lane of the Autobahn to let the fast cars go by. At the time I could plan trips on a BMW WWW page, save the trip on a USB stick, and download it into the Nav. It made the daily excursions painless because they were planned weeks in advance. I still have some of the German routes set in the Nav.

The only modification that I have done is blackline tail lights.

The speed limiter should be about 150 or 155MPH. At 135MPH there was still plenty of power left, so I think it could have gotten to the limiter. At the time it only had about 800 miles on it, and the delivery people at the BMW Welt said to take it easy until 1200 miles. They were also very insistent about doing four tire heat/cool cycles before going over 100MPH.
